如何避免AI删库跑路

如何避免AI删库跑路

“AI删库跑路”指人工智能系统意外或恶意删除数据库并造成破坏的行为,这可能导致数据丢失、业务中断等严重后果。作为专业智能助手,我将从技术和管理角度逐步解释预防措施,确保回答真实可靠。核心思路是:通过权限控制、安全设计、监控和备份等手段,降低风险。

1. 理解风险根源
  • AI可能“删库跑路”的原因包括:
    • 编程错误:代码逻辑缺陷导致意外删除。
    • 恶意指令:外部攻击或内部漏洞被利用。
    • 权限滥用:AI拥有过高数据库访问权限。
  • 预防的关键是:最小化权限、隔离环境和冗余设计。
2. 实施技术预防措施

以下是具体步骤,结合代码示例演示:

  • 权限最小化原则

    • 限制AI对数据库的访问权限,只授予必要操作(如只读或特定查询)。使用角色基于访问控制(RBAC)模型。
    • 示例代码(Python):在数据库操作前添加权限检查。
      def safe_database_operation(user_role, operation):
          # 定义允许的操作:只允许特定角色执行安全操作
          allowed_roles = {
             
             "admin": ["query", "update"], "ai_assistant": ["query"]}
          if user_role in allowed_roles and operation in allowed_roles[user_role]:
              return True
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值